Abstract
The nectarine cultivar Zaohongzhu was adopted to carry on the physiological and biochemistry changes of floral buds in dormancy.The results showed that the carbohydrate content experienced jump-change,starch and soluble sugar had the contradict changes during the whole dormancy period;during dormancy release the protein content fell down sharply and the dissociative amino acid content rose sharply.The jump-change stage of the former four substances were consistent with the process of endodormancy.During the deep dormancy SOD activity was always lower;POD activity rose all the time during the whole dormancy period what indicated that the increase of SOD and POD activity may be one of the reasons of dormancy release.
